Reiterating his commitment and loyalty to the Gandhi family and the Congress party, Human Resources Development Minister Arjun Singh on Wednesday said Sonia Gandhi and son Rahul have been able to fill the vacuum created by the death of Rajiv Gandhi.
Addressing a function organised by the Uttar Pradesh Congress Committee here to mark the death anniversary of former Prime Minister Rajiv Gandhi, Singh said: “Rajiv Gandhi was an exceptional persons and he contributed a lot for the empowerment of the weaker section of our society. His death had created a vacuum. Fortunately, Sonia and Rahul have filled that vacuum.”
“Only a person who is totally committed to the nation can make an attempt like Rajiv Gandhi did to bring murderers of his mother into the mainstream,” said the HRD minister. Rajiv always took up the cause of weaker sections of society and this resulted in increased representation of women in the Panchayati Raj system, he added.
Trashing reports that the Congress lacked support within the UPA on the quota issue for the backwards, Singh said the legislation received the Cabinet’s full support and was passed unanimously in Parliament.
